RGB Colors

An RGB color value is specified with: rgb(red, green, blue). Each parameter (red, green, and blue) defines the intensity of the color and can be an integer between 0 and 255 or a percentage value (from 0% to 100%).

Red value of its RGB is 58, Green value is 73 and blue value is 83.

RGBA Colors

alpha The rgba() function define colors using the Red-green-blue-alpha (RGBA) model. RGBA color values are an extension of RGB color values with an alpha channel - which specifies the opacity of the color.

Red value of its RGBA is 58, Green value is 73, blue value is 83 and alpha value is 1.

HSL Colors

The hsl() function define colors using the Hue-saturation-lightness model (HSL). HSL stands for hue, saturation, and lightness - and represents a cylindrical-coordinate representation of colors.

HSLA Colors

The hsla() function define colors using the Hue-saturation-lightness-alpha model (HSLA). HSLA color values are an extension of HSL color values with an alpha channel - which specifies the opacity of the color.
